From magma and lava Intrusive- formed from magma inside the earth Ex: granite, gabbro, basalt Extrusive- formed from lava or volcanoes Ex: obsidian, scoria, pumice From heat and pressure Foliated- has layers EX: slate, schist, gneiss Non-foliate: has NO layers EX: marble, quartzite Cools Quickly (like volcanic) no crystals, cools slowly large crystals( Like granite) organic Quartz Luster Glassy= quartz, halite Pearly, Waxy = muscovite mica, gypsum Dull/earthy= corundum, kaolinite Metallic= graphite, galena Hematite= iron Galena= lead Bauxite=aluminum

List and Describe the THREE types of Sedimentary Rocks. Then, provide an example for each TYPE of sedimentary rocks. Clastic- Chemical- Organic- Made up of piece of rocks that are cemented together. Example: sandstone or conglomerate Made from chemical reaction of water and a given mineral example: Limestone and geodes Made up of living material Example: coal or limestone NAME THE TYPE THEN THE NAME OF THESE SEDIMENATRY ROCKS: Clastic Organic Chemical Shale Geode Conglomerate

Fracture has NO SPECIFIC shape in the way the mineral naturally breaks Cleavage does have some kind of specific shape in the way it breaks List 3 minerals with Cleavage: List 3 minerals with Fracture: Halite- Cubic Fluorite Mica- This sheets Graphite Sulfur Calcite- Rhombic 2. What is the difference between rocks and mineral? Minerals have specific chemical composition and chemical structure Rocks are made up of different minerals
